Boat
VISeatrans( 340-776-5494; www.goviseatrans.com ) sails to Charlotte Amalie twice
on Friday and Saturday, and once on Sunday and Monday (round trip $90, 90 minutes).
Departures are from Gallows Bay, about a 0.75-mile walk east of downtown.
Taxi
The taxi stand is at Kings St, near Government House. Rates are set by territorial law.
Prices are listed in the free tourist guide St Croix This Week .
The following table shows rates per person to popular destinations from Christiansted. The
price drops when more than one passenger goes to the destination. There's also an added
$2-per-bag luggage fee.

Buck Island
Buck Island floats 5 miles east of Christiansted. For such a small landmass - 1 mile long
by 0.5 miles wide - this island draws big crowds. It's not so much what's on top but what's
underneath that fascinates: an 18,800-acre frenzy of fish amid the coral reef system sur-
rounding the island, known as Buck Island Reef National Monument ( www.nps.gov/
buis ) . President John F Kennedy designated it the first US underwater national monument
in 1961. Unfortunately, coral bleaching has damaged much of the original protected area.
The sea gardens and a marked underwater trail create captivating snorkeling on the is-
land's east side, and there's shallow diving around the point to the northeast. Snorkelers
will see elkhorn coral grottoes and tropical fish (from blue tang to barracuda) along the
marked trail. Be aware that during the fall and winter, the trade winds often blow hard at
Buck Island, creating cloudy visibility and a significant chop on the reef, which can make
it rough for newbies to the mask and fins.
